Break-Glass Access — Bannerline Consent Rollout

Plugin authors: normal API tokens are frozen during the Bannerline consent-banner rollout window. If your plugin must ship a blocking fix mid-rollout, use break-glass access. Open the emergency console, select your plugin, and declare the incident. Access is logged and reviewed. The console will then ask for the shared break-glass credential. When asked, type the recovery passphrase below.

recovery phrase for fajeg-kawep: druix-gorius-briax-ulaeth-fraox-lammir-pelox-jormir-pelwyn-julir

Ticket: vault locked, dark-mode work blocked. Hey — welcome aboard! You're picking up dark-mode support for the Fennelworth admin dashboard, but the theming config lives in our secrets vault (long story: color tokens are bundled with feature flags) and the vault auto-locked over the weekend. Until we refactor that, you'll need to unlock it yourself to pull the token set. Steps: open the vault CLI on the staging bastion, choose "operator unlock," and enter the passphrase below.

unlock words, bawef-kahap: sorax-sorir-quenys-aldok

Management Meeting Minutes — Gross-Margin Review

Attendees: P. Venn, L. Oduya, S. Marsh. Prepared for the incoming director.

Margins on the Larkspur line fell 2.1 points, driven by freight costs out of the Dunmore plant. Corrective pricing takes effect next month. Action items were assigned to L. Oduya. The underlying plan affecting next year's targets is recorded in the confidential note below.

board note of yagug-taweg: Only 34 of the 546 pilot accounts renewed Norael, so a churn review is set for April 24. Zorvanox Freight is in early talks to buy Oliwynox Works for about $200.7 million.

Night-shift staff: Floor 4 of the Tellhaven Building opens this week. After 21:00, access is via the rear stairwell only; the lifts are locked out overnight during the settling period. Complete a walk-through of the new floor once per shift and log it. The stairwell keypad accepts the code below.

badge for yahop-fawep: bdg-XBKXI-68071